Replacing Kate Mansi as Abigail Deveraux has proved challening for Days of our Lives.  The popular actress finished up her run in December, but is currently airing through the spring on the long-running NBC daytime drama series.   After several casting breakdowns and casting calls, the sudser is still looking for their new Abigail.

According to Soap Opera Digest on Wednesday, a new casting call has gone out for the role, which gives these details on the character: “She comes from a loving home, despite her father lack of consistency in her life. Abigail looks innocent and young but can often seems more mature in essence than her 26 years because of the difficulties she’s experienced. She’s made plenty of mistakes in her life, but she tries to learn from them and has compassion for others. She’s fiercely loyal and protective of her family, and she has a spark and youthful joy that endears her to everyone she meets.”

The casting call also says they are looking for the new Abigail to start taping at the end of April, and that the search is continuing, even though the current cast is on hiatus till April 4th.

How Not To Wreck A Show By Douglas Marland
* Watch the show.

* Learn the history of the show. You would be surprised at the ideas that you can get from the back story of your characters.

* Read the fan mail. The very characters that are not thrilling to you may be the audience’s favorites.

* Be objective. When I came in to ATWT, the first thing I said was, what is pleasing the audience? You have to put your own personal likes and dislikes aside and develop the characters that the audience wants to see.

* Talk to everyone; writers and actors especially. There may be something in a character’s history that will work beautifully for you, and who would know better than the actor who has been playing the role?

* Don’t change a core character. You can certainly give them edges they didn’t have before, or give them a logical reason to change their behavior. But when the audience says, “He would never do that,” then you have failed.

* Build new characters slowly. Everyone knows that it takes six months to a year for an audience to care about a new character. Tie them in to existing characters. Don’t shove them down the viewers’ throats.

* If you feel staff changes are in order, look within the organization first. P&G [Procter & Gamble] does a lot of promoting from within. Almost all of our producers worked their way up from staff positions, and that means they know the show.

* Don’t fire anyone for six months. I feel very deeply that you should look at the show’s canvas before you do anything.

* Good soap opera is good storytelling. It’s very simple.

Great news for Days of Our Lives fans, now that Ryan Quan is co-head writer of the long-running soap opera. Coming in June of 2027 (since DAYS tapes ten or so months ahead), you can look forward to the returns of Alison Sweeney (Sami Brady), Christie Clark (Carrie Brady), Chandler Massey (Will Horton) and Bryan Dattilo (Lucas Horton).

The foursome is back on set and began last week to tape their upcoming story arc, according to TV Insider. As to what exactly is going on that brings sister Sami and Carrie’s history back up, as well as Will and Lucas’ is only being teased at this time, but suffice to say, it should be intriguing.

Alison Sweeney explained on being back on set, “It was a lot of dialogue and emotion, but with all the best actors to work opposite, we fell into it as if no time had passed. It was really wonderful.”

Photo: JPI

As to working with the longstanding rivalry of Sami and Carrie, Alison added on working with Clark, “So, it really does feel like we’re sisters. It’s so fun, and she’s such a good actor that she makes everything so natural that you can really disappear into those stories.”

JUST LIKE OLD TIMES

It also seems like the deep-history, which often had the sister fighting for the love of Austin Reed, but that might not figure into the equation this time, or will it?

Alison indicated what she thought of the scripts she was given. “I felt like when I read it, it was a page-turner. I was very excited. There’s a lot of history here, and a lot of things that haven’t been said. So, it’s really not like, ‘Oh, rehashing stuff.’ And now having played some of the scenes, I’m psyched.” Sweeney added, as for the men, working again with her on-screen son, Chandler Massey and Will’s on-screen father Bryan Dattilo, was also extra special.

The last time DAYS viewers saw Sami on the canvas was back in November of 2025, when she revealed she has gotten engaged to never-before-seen Dante Vitali. As for Clark, she last visited Salem for the episodes surrounding John Black’s memorial in June of 2025.

Chandler Massey’s Will Horton last made a visit to Salem in November of 2025 when he attended the gala for the Tom Horton Free Clinic as part of the soap opera’s 60th anniversary celebration. Bryan Dattilo was last seen in December of 2025. So, by the time we see all four again it will be close to two years since they were on new episodes of the series. Last Tuesday, Al Calderon scored the first Emmy nomination of his career for his role as Javi Hernandez on Days of Our Lives.

Calderon name was announced as one of the performers competing for gold in the Emerging Talent in a Daytime Drama Series category at the upcoming 53rd annual Daytime Emmy Awards on October 30.

This week, Calderon chatted live on You Tube’s Michael Fairman Channel for a one-on-one conversation where he discussed: his nominated scenes and time on the Peacock streaming soap opera, his decision to leave DAYS, his role of Nico Silva on Brilliant Minds and its sad cancellation, plus his passing the torch of Javi to Jacob Martinez, who took over the role on-screen on the June 30, 2026 episode of Days of Our Lives.

Photo: JPI

JAVI REVEALS TO LEO THAT HE HAD A DAUGHTER WHO DIED

Al revealed the scenes that comprise his now Emmy-nominated reel have at its epicenter the heartbreaking moments from the September 12, 2025 episode. In it, Javi shares for the first time to Leo (Greg Rikaart) that he had a daughter named Solana, with a woman he was seeing named Sylvia. One fateful day, Sylvia left their child in a car when she went to work and the little girl died. Javi had blamed himself for not being the parent to take his daughter to school that day since he was hungover the night before, therefore it opened up the opportunity for something to happen to the his child, and it did.

The multi-talented actor/singer explained his reel: “It was the scene where he is talking about his daughter to Leo. I also included the scene where Javi goes to talk to Melinda (Tina Huang) and to see if it would be a viable option to adopt, because I wanted to introduce the subtlety and nuance of why Javi kind of has this whole connection to Tesoro, in a way.”

It is true that Al can bring the tears and make us cry right along with him during his run as Javi.  To that, Calderon added, “I’ve read the comments that I’m a little bit of a crybaby, so I didn’t want the entire reel to be of me crying, but I wanted it to show a little bit of an emotional range of the restraint that Javi was feeling so I included that scene

In addition Calderon shared, “I also included a really beautiful scene with Cherie Jimenez (Gabi Hernandez, DAYS) where I’m looking at photos of Tesoro, and of course, Javi is crying. I just wanted to show the relationship between Javi and his family as well, and as I mentioned the reveal of the child that he lost.”

Alice Halsey

Photo: JPI

ALUMS AL CALDERON AND ALICE HALSEY REPRESENT DAYS OF OUR LIVES IN EMERGING TALENT CATEGORY

In a twist of fate, Calderon is also nominated in the Emerging Talent category with Alice Halsey who played Rachel Black. Halsey is currently starring in the reboot of Little House on the Prairie in the lead role of Laura Ingalls on Netflix.

As to his hope on Emmy night, Al expressed, “Of course, I want to win, but Alice Halsey is going to give me a run for the money. And if’s not me (who wins the award), it better be her!”

On the latest edition of Soapy Hosted by Rebecca Budig and Greg Rikaart which dropped on Tuesday, July 21, Emily O’Brien is the featured guest. As soap fans know, Emily has worked with Rikaart both in her first soap role on The Young and the Restless as Jana Hawkes and now on Days of Our Lives in her current role of Gwen Rizczech.

While Emily continues on DAYS, she has very impressive list of credits in the other part of her career as a voice-over actress and one in motion-capture in some of the most popular video games in the world.

O’Brien was first seen on The Young and the Restless back in 2006. She recalled her landing the role which eventually paired her for her five year run with Greg Rikaart.

Photo: JPI

BEING CAST ON THE YOUNG AND THE RESTLESS

“The role was just a few days and she wasn’t even supposed to be English,” Emily recalled. “The role was originally called Jade. Karen Rae, the casting director of The Young and the Restless at the time said to me “Oh, you’re from England. Try it with the dialect.” I put it on and she said, ‘I’m going to bring you back at like 3 for s callback.’ So then they changed the role to Jana and they said she’s going to be a Brit. I was only supposed to be on for like five episodes and it turned into 5 years.”

In explaining why she loved crazy Jana, Emily shared, “Jana was sort of like the misanthrope. She was just was the odd one out and I loved it. I felt so comfortable playing that because she was just eclectic and weird and she loved playing with Ouija boards and she rode a motorbike. There was just so much color to bring to her. It was just such a great match to play with Greg (Kevin), and Christian LeBlanc (Michael) and Tracey Bregman (Lauren).

Photo: JPI

GWEN, DIMITRI AND LEO ON DAYS OF OUR LIVES

On Days of Our Lives, the Leo, Gwen, Dimitri dynamic is quite unique and been through many schemes and entanglements. Often Emily finds herself in repartee with her ex-lover, Dimitri, who turned out to be gay and then had a thing for her bestie, Leo (Greg Rikaart)!

During the conversation, Greg and Emily sang, Peter Porte’s praised with O’Brien expressing, “Peter is just ready to play. He comes on set prepared. I’ve never seen him with his script. From blocking and rehearsals, he doesn’t have it. He’s prepared. He’s a physical actor and he always trying to come up with something. I think he let me slap him. He let me kiss him. He let me throw a cheeseburger in his lap. He’s ready for anything for anything.”
